Property description
A converted, detached hay loft, steeped in history and built originally, we believe, in the 1600's, The Hay Loft is set within a lovely, quaint cul de sac, in a quintessential village location.
Greatly improved by the current owner, the adaptable accommodation begins with a vaulted entrance hall, off which you'll find a cosy family room/snug, ideal for use as a play room or home office. Off here, the dining room/4th bedroom features exposed beams and an open brick fireplace beyond which you'll arrive in the most enviable of sitting rooms, where a beautiful composition of historic timbers meets with modern, bi-folding doors onto the patio terrace and pretty garden. An exceptional kitchen/breakfast room, with hand made cupboard beneath granite work tops, includes a clever, sociable seating area, with storage beneath.
Upstairs, The Hay Loft offers three double bedrooms, with vaulted ceilings, and a Jack and Jill bathroom,
Outside the garden wraps around the property, with a patio, planting and enclosed by ranch fencing and a contemporary slat fence.
Beneficially, there is a detached double garage, with remote controlled opening barn doors, offering parking for two vehicles and above, a mezzanine level with inset lighting and power.
